Buyer’s Guide: Choosing the Best Type of Smokers in 2025
Finding the best type of smokers depends on your cooking goals, space, and budget. Below is a practical, step-by-step guide that helps you compare materials, performance, size, features, and warranty so you can buy with confidence.
Materials and Durability Considerations
Quality materials determine heat retention, longevity, and flavor consistency. When evaluating smoker construction, consider:
– Steel thickness: Look for 14–18 gauge steel for offset and barrel smokers; thicker steel holds heat better and reduces hot spots.
– Stainless steel vs. painted steel: Stainless resists rust and is easier to clean; painted or powder-coated steel is cheaper but may chip over time.
– Cast iron or ceramic (kamado): Excellent heat retention and durability but heavier and more expensive.
– Weld quality and seams: Check for even welds and sealed doors to prevent smoke leaks.
– Grate material: Stainless steel grates resist corrosion; cast-iron grates hold sear marks better.
Tip: Ask how the manufacturer treats external finishes for weather resistance if you plan to leave the smoker outdoors.
Performance and Efficiency Factors
Performance affects temperature control, fuel consumption, and smoke flavor. Key points:
– Fuel type: Charcoal and wood deliver the most authentic smoke flavor. Pellet smokers offer convenience and precise temperature control. Electric and gas smokers are easiest for beginners.
– Temperature range and stability: Look for models that maintain steady temps (within ±10°F) for long smoke sessions.
– Airflow and dampers: Adjustable vents improve fuel efficiency and allow you to manage smoke intensity.
– Smoke production: Consider separate fireboxes or smoke generators for consistent low-and-slow smoke.
– Insulation: Well-insulated smokers use less fuel and recover heat quickly after opening the lid.
Pro tip: If cooking a brisket or pork shoulder, prioritize stability and low-temperature control over flashy features.
Size, Weight, and Portability Requirements
Choose size based on how many people you typically cook for and where you’ll use the smoker:
– Small/portable (tailgating, balconies): Vertical water smokers, small electric smokers, and compact kamados.
– Medium (family and neighborhood gatherings): Mid-size offset smokers, small pellet grills, and larger electric models.
– Large (competitions, large crowds): Full-size offset smokers, large pellet smokers, and walk-in smokers.
Consider weight and mobility:
– Wheels and removable parts make heavy smokers more manageable.
– Ask: Will I move the smoker often? Do I need a compact model for limited storage?
Extra Features and Accessories to Look For
Extras can improve convenience and results but avoid paying for gimmicks:
– Built-in thermometers or smart Wi‑Fi/Bluetooth probes for remote temperature monitoring.
– Multiple racks and adjustable grates for flexible cooking.
– Ash cleanout systems and grease management trays for easy maintenance.
– Secondary shelves, tool hooks, and covers for storage and protection.
– Rotisserie kits, smoke boxes, or pellet hopper capacity for extended runs.
Question to ask: Which accessories come standard, and which are worth buying separately?
Price Range and Warranty Information
Prices in 2025 vary widely based on fuel type and build:
– Budget ($100–$400): Small electric smokers, basic charcoal boxes.
– Midrange ($400–$1,500): Solid pellet smokers, quality offset smokers, kamados.
– Premium ($1,500+): High-end competitive offset rigs, ceramic kamados, large pellet smokers with full smart systems.
Warranty and support:
– Look for at least a 1–3 year limited warranty on major components.
– Check whether warranties cover fireboxes, grates, and electronic controllers.
– Prefer brands with accessible customer service and replacement parts.

FAQ
Frequently Asked Questions about the best type of smokers in 2025
Q: What are the best types of smokers in 2025 for backyard cooks?
A: The best types of smokers in 2025 for backyard cooks include pellet smokers, offset charcoal smokers, and versatile electric/smoke-and-grill combos. Pellets give consistent temps, charcoal offers deep smoky flavor, and electric models are low-maintenance. Match capacity and fuel to your routine — check our buyer’s guide for top picks.
Q: Which type of smoker is easiest for beginners in 2025?
A: Electric and automatic pellet smokers are the easiest for beginners in 2025. Both maintain steady temperatures and require minimal monitoring; electric smokers are plug-and-play, while pellet smokers add authentic smoke with simple digital controls. Look for units labeled best smokers for beginners 2025 and models with reliable customer support.
Q: Should I choose a pellet smoker, charcoal smoker, or electric smoker in 2025?
A: Choose pellet for precise temperature control and convenience, charcoal for traditional smoke flavor and hands-on cooking, and electric for plug-and-play simplicity. When comparing pellet smokers 2025 vs charcoal smoker 2025, weigh flavor preference, maintenance, fuel availability, and price to find the best fit for your routine.
Q: How do I choose the right size and fuel type when buying the best type of smokers in 2025?
A: Pick smoker size by how many people you usually feed: portable for 1–4, mid-size for families, large for entertaining. Fuel choice affects flavor, weight, and upkeep—pellet for convenience, charcoal for depth, electric for ease. Q: What maintenance and safety tips should I follow for top smokers in 2025?
A: Clean grease traps, ash pans, and grates regularly and inspect seals annually. For safety with top smokers 2025, place units on level, non-combustible surfaces, keep clear of structures, and follow manufacturer startup/shutdown steps.
